At Can Solivera we are turning back the clock. Not only do we make our soap by hand according to a mediaeval recipe using the cold process, but the only fatty ingredient it contains is extra virgin olive oil, cold pressed from the pulp of olives. In other words: our soaps have none of the used or 'spent' olive oil, lamp oil or cheaper oil chemically distilled from olive pits under high temperatures that most standard olive-oil soaps have. We use natural well water and add just a bit of sea salt and citric acid, a natural PH regulator. Throughout the production process, the temperature of the fresh soap never exceeds 37°C. That is important, since that cold process is what retains the unique properties of extra virgin olive oil. Our soap has the subtle fragrance of essential oils, distilled with steam from rosemary, lavender and pine needles---the shrubs and trees that grow alongside the olive trees on our estate. Can Solivera soap is mild and has a moisturising effect on your skin.

The use of extra virgin olive oil makes a world of difference, because only extra virgin olive oil also contains the natural lipid known as squalene, in addition to vitamin A and E and antioxidants. And scientists suspect that squalene has properties that fight and may even prevent some forms of cancer (including skin cancer) and that strengthen the immune system. Olive trees produce more squalene than any other kind of plant or tree. To give an example: fresh extra virgin olive oil contains 136-708 mg of squalene per 100 g compared to 19-36 mg in maize oil (Gutfinger and Letan). In 2005, researchers in Philadelphia discovered yet another natural remedy that is found exclusively in extra virgin olive oil: oleocanthal, which is comparable to the well-known painkiller and anti-inflammatory ibuprofen, albeit less concentrated.

NB: Like any other soap, Can Solivera soap should only be used externally. As Can Solivera soap contains no artificial colouring, the colour can vary from white to a dark cream colour. We cut the soap in rectangular pieces that may have uneven edges, although with use those edges will of course become round and soft.

After using our soap in a bathtub, you might see a ring on the inside of the tub. This is quite normal: indeed, it is characteristic of soap. Those of us who are older will remember how you used to have to clean the tub with a brush after each use. As Can Solivera soap contains no chemicals that will do that job for you, we offer our apologies for this minor inconvenience. Our soap contains no animal products and is not tested on animals.
